The Edit by Chase Travel lists 5 properties in South Korea, spread across 2 cities. 1 of them also qualifies for the Select Hotels credit, where the two stack to $500, so those stays draw down twice the credit.
None of them price under the credit on our sampled dates, so expect to pay something out of pocket wherever you book. The strongest value on our sampled dates is Mondrian Seoul Itaewon in Seoul at about $619 for two nights — that uses the full $250 credit, for $369 out of pocket.
Sampled two-night totals here run from $619 to a median of about $1,142. Every row below shows what the credit reimburses and what actually lands on your card — see how the credit works for why that differs from the room rate.
